Johnson & Johnson is recruiting for an "Intelligent Automation" Engineer (Manager) located in Raritan, NJ.

Intelligent Automation Engineer is a high impact role in the Technology Services organization to help contribute to the vision and strategy of enabling the enterprise with innovative tools and technologies in software driven automations and capabilities.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Responsible for the management of Intelligent Automation delivery activities that include automation discovery, analyze, design, build, test, deployment, and post launch automation support for IA Capabilities such as Robotic Process Automation (RPA), OCR and Process Orchestrations.
  • Manage delivery teams (onsite/Offshore) ensuring alignment to schedule, budget, and scope requirements.
  • Lead governance process to ensure automation quality by adhering to IA methodology, SDLC, Design & Code standards, security and compliance policies.
  • Lead research and prototyping new IA Capabilities. and collaborate across business, technical teams to support key business programs & initiatives.
  • Responsible for leading large scale (150+) automation run / support factory that includes SLA alignment, incident/problem management, Root Cause analysis, bugfixes, improvements, financial cost management.
  • Manage customer issues, and provide effective remediation in a timely manner, communicating out status, performance Metrics to customers at all levels of the organization for run/support.
  • Partner with lead engineers and drive operational support & architecture optimizations through automation.
  • Assist in running Citizen Development program.
  • Responsible for managing Intelligent automation Platforms (RPA, Reporting Capabilities, Document Digitization, process orchestration, command center, AI etc.). Partner with engineering, to develop high level solution for platform features to enable product teams. This includes but is not limited to data, logic, APIs and integrations in a modular approach for scale up and reuse.
  • Drive continuous improvement across platform and products through automation, measurements and standard processes, and mentor Platform Product Owners and Product PMs on platform consumption standard methodologies to ensure consistency across the platforms.
  • Provide technical direction on design considerations, including performance, scalability, maintainability, and traceability.
  • Improve operational efficiency by applying SDLC Toolchain and contributing additional automation tools and scripts (e.g., CI/CD automation) to the product and the SDLC Toolchain.
